Selling your patent may be the right thing to do because having a patent on an invention does not earn the inventor any money. For the inventor to make money, he must either license his patent, sell the patent, or manufacture the patented invention and sell it on his own. Patents are classified as utility patents, design patents, or plant patents. For utility patents, which are the most common patent type, patent protection lasts for 20 years after the filing date of the patent application. S$165 ; (b) For each year of renewal in respect of the 8th, 9th ...The most important thing to keep in mind regarding a provisional application is that it is not a “provisional patent.”. Essentially, a provisional patent application is a placeholder with a low filing fee (currently $65 for applicants who qualify for micro-entity status) that establishes a filing date for an invention but will not result in ...

A patent is an exclusive right granted for an invention which is a process or a product that provides a new way of doing something, or offers a new solution to a problem.
